Chapter 6: Get Off Your High Horse
Quincy's eyes fell upon Wanda, his gaze so intense that she felt as if he were trying to burn her.
She didn't dare to look him in the eye.
In a charming voice, he asked, "Did you do something wrong? Why do you look so scared?"
"Don't mind me.It's been busy tonight so I've been running around to serve wine everywhere.My hands are a bit sore from it.That's all.I apologize," Wanda answered.
After placing the wine on the table, she turned around to leave.
"Did I say that you could leave?" Quincy drawled, his tone sounding icy.
Wanda trembled at the sound of his voice and was too afraid to turn around and face him.
"Come and sit," he continued.
"I'm sorry, but I can't drink."
"Come here,"
Quincy ordered with a trace of impatience in his voice.
Wanda tried to brace herself for what was to come, enduring the coldness in his demeanor.
She walked towards the seat farthest from him and sat down.
At the sight of this, Quincy did not say anything to make things difficult for her.
With a malicious smile on his lips, he asked nonchalantly, "How much is the wine?"
"Five thousand and two hundred."
She didn't even notice the kind of wine she was holding.
When Quincy asked her, she just answered him in a daze.
She had been working hard these days.
Whenever she had the time, she would recite the wine price list and try to memorize it.
"Open it."
"Yes, sir."
Wanda hurried to open the bottle and then sat back to her seat.
Quincy frowned.
"You've worked here for so long.Don't you even know the basic knowledge? Do you want me to pour wine by myself?"
Wanda didn't reply.
She just poured the wine for him in silence.
